随着信息技术的快速发展,软件安全问题日益凸显,软件漏洞修复是保障信息安全的重要环节之一,本文将围绕软件漏洞修复的重要性展开讨论,并以Web应用安全(WAS)漏洞修复为例,阐述漏洞修复在保护数据安全、防范网络攻击等方面的关键作用。
软件漏洞是指在软件设计、编码、测试等过程中存在的缺陷或错误,可能导致攻击者利用这些漏洞对系统进行非法访问、数据窃取、篡改或破坏,软件漏洞的危害主要表现在以下几个方面:
1、数据安全受到威胁:软件漏洞可能导致敏感数据泄露,对企业、个人造成重大损失。
2、系统稳定性受影响:漏洞可能导致系统崩溃、服务中断,影响正常业务运行。
3、用户隐私受损:攻击者利用软件漏洞获取用户信息,侵犯用户隐私。
WAS漏洞修复的重要性Web应用安全(WAS)是网络安全的重要组成部分,WAS漏洞修复对于保障网络安全具有重要意义,以下列举几点:
1、防止数据泄露:针对WAS的漏洞修复能够防止攻击者通过非法手段获取敏感数据,保护数据安全。
2、降低网络攻击风险:修复WAS漏洞可以大大降低网络攻击的风险,提高系统的防御能力。
3、提升用户体验:修复WAS漏洞可以确保用户在使用Web应用时获得更好的体验,避免因系统崩溃、服务中断等问题影响用户正常使用。
WAS漏洞修复的挑战与解决方案虽然WAS漏洞修复对于保障网络安全至关重要,但在实际操作过程中仍面临一些挑战,如:
1、漏洞发现难度大:随着Web应用功能的日益复杂,漏洞的发现变得越来越困难。
2、修复成本高昂:一些复杂的漏洞修复需要投入大量的人力、物力资源。
3、应急响应速度要求高:在发现漏洞后,需要迅速进行修复,以降低风险。
针对以上挑战,可以采取以下解决方案:
1、加强安全审计:定期对Web应用进行安全审计,发现潜在的安全漏洞。
2、建立应急响应机制:制定完善的应急响应计划,确保在发现漏洞后迅速进行修复。
3、采用自动化工具:利用自动化工具提高漏洞发现、修复的效率,降低修复成本。
4、加强安全培训:提高开发人员的安全意识,使其了解并熟悉安全编码规范,从源头上减少漏洞的产生。
软件漏洞修复的最佳实践为了提高软件漏洞修复的效率和质量,以下是一些最佳实践建议:
1、建立完善的漏洞管理流程:包括漏洞发现、评估、修复、测试等环节。
2、定期进行安全更新:定期发布安全更新,修复已知漏洞。
3、与第三方安全机构合作:与第三方安全机构建立合作关系,共同发现和修复漏洞。
4、鼓励用户报告漏洞:建立奖励机制,鼓励用户报告发现的漏洞。
本文从软件漏洞修复的重要性出发,以WAS漏洞修复为例,详细阐述了软件漏洞修复在保障信息安全方面的重要作用,随着信息技术的不断发展,软件安全问题将越来越受到重视,我们需要进一步加强软件漏洞修复技术的研究与应用,提高软件的安全性,保障网络空间的安全稳定。
还没有评论,来说两句吧...